ITunes phone scam
Within the final year or two, fraudsters are conning vulnerable and seniors insurance firms a iTunes phone scam.
Figures from Action Fraud show that there is over 1,500 reports associated with the scam since 2016.
The majority that is vast of victims are aged over 65 and suffered an average financial absence of? 1,150 each.
Exactly just just exactly How it operates
Scammers cool call you pretending become an HMRC worker. They’re planning to inform you that you simply owe huge amounts of tax that may be repaid through simply Apple’s iTunes vouchers.
Victims are told to wait a community shop, purchase these vouchers, after which it read aloud the redemption guideline to your conman.
The fraudster then provides when you look at the codes or will purchase items that are high-value all throughout the victim’s price.
HMRC never requests re re payment of outstanding debts and fees use that is making of current cards. Consequently, in case you or perhaps a susceptible or senior relative happens to show me armenian women be the target for this scam or an equivalent one, you need to report it immediately to Action Fraud that you suspect.
Tax frauds on social networking
Some scammers are choosing social media to content that is direct about income tax refunds. A present news which can be social scam was in fact identified by HMRC on Twitter supplying a taxation reimbursement.
These communications aren’t from genuine HMRC news which can be social since they are a fraud.
HMRC wouldn’t normally supply a taxation rebate or need individual or information that is economic a social internet marketing message this is certainly direct.
In case which you obtain a note that is direct networking that is social become from HMRC offering a ‘tax refund’ in exchange for specific or financial details, don’t response and never begin any links to the message.
If you’d love to report the news which can be social, have screenshot it to HMRC via phishing@hmrc from it in your phone or computer and email. Gsi.gov.uk before deleting it.
You can report it to Action Fraud using their online reporting unit.
